Osmani meets with the US Deputy Secretary of State / Focus of the talks revealed

Kosovo President Vjosa Osmani spoke on Monday in Washington with US Deputy Secretary of State Christopher Landau on a number of issues, including a law recently signed by US President Donald Trump, the security situation in the region and the postponement of the suspended strategic dialogue between the two countries, the Kosovo Presidency said.

In a National Defense Authorization Act, which was passed and signed into law by Trump last week, Kosovo and Serbia are also required to implement the agreement to normalize relations by 2023.

Osmani also expressed to him the "gratitude of the people of Kosovo" for American support for Kosovo's sovereignty and territorial integrity, for President Donald Trump's vision that dialogue be based on mutual recognition between Kosovo and Serbia, for support for Kosovo's membership in NATO, as well as for increasing strategic economic investments.

"Regarding relations between Kosovo and Serbia, the president expressed gratitude for the clear policy of the Trump Administration that dialogue should be based on mutual recognition and for the fact that dangerous ideas of border changes or division have been excluded. This approach, she added, is necessary in order to maintain peace and stability in our region," the statement said.

Meanwhile, Osmani and Landau also spoke about the strategic dialogue, which the US suspended earlier this year indefinitely.

The suspension came after Washington expressed concerns about the actions of the acting Government of Kosovo, mainly to extend sovereignty to the Serb-majority north without coordination with the international community.

Kosovo's acting Prime Minister, Albin Kurti, has justified these actions as steps towards extending the rule of law in the north and has said that they are in accordance with the Constitution and laws of Kosovo.

Osmani described the strategic dialogue between the two countries as an "essential platform" for strengthening the bilateral partnership and advancing cooperation in areas of common interest.

This was Osman's second meeting with Landau this year, as they had met in the summer to discuss potential areas for future economic cooperation between the two countries.

She mentioned that the two countries could benefit from cooperation in the energy, information technology and defense sectors.

Osmani has also met with senior American officials throughout the year, on the sidelines of various summits, including US President Donald Trump and US Secretary of State Marco Rubio.

The United States has allocated over $2 billion to Kosovo since 1998. Kosovo leaders have reiterated over the years that America is Kosovo's most important partner and that its support is vital. /REL
